What’s Up There
Vegas roofs don’t rot, they wear a costume: layers of desert grime that read as twenty years of neglect from the street. Here’s what’s actually up there, and how it comes off.
The same film that grays the stucco settles twice as thick up top, muting terracotta to beige and charcoal to gray.
Our play: soft-wash detergent releases it; a gentle rinse returns the color the tile actually is.
Ridgelines, satellite dishes and roof edges collect droppings that streak with every rare rain, and they’re acidic enough to etch finishes over time.
Our play: treated and rinsed clear, with the streak paths below them washed to match.
Evaporative coolers, roof-mounted lines and hard-water runoff leave white trails baked into the tile by the sun.
Our play: mineral-dissolving detergents that release the streak instead of smearing it wider across the field.
Leaves, palm debris and wind-blown trash collect in the valleys and behind chimneys, holding moisture against the roof and feeding the gutters below.
Our play: valleys and dead zones cleared by hand, gutters checked while we’re up there.

Tile-Safe By Method
Can you pressure wash a tile roof? No, and anyone who says yes is quoting you a future repair bill. High pressure drives water under tiles, strips finishes and cracks what it hits. Roofs get soft washed: low-pressure application, purpose-made detergent doing the work, and a rinse the roof barely feels.
The other half of tile safety is weight: tiles crack under careless feet more than under water. We plan access before anyone climbs, keep foot traffic to a minimum on load-bearing points, and treat every walkable path like it belongs to someone else, because it does.
How It Runs
A good roof wash is mostly planning: access, protection, and restraint. Here’s the run yours gets.
How much does roof cleaning cost in Las Vegas? It scales with roof size, pitch and access, so we quote each roof individually, free, usually from your address and a couple of photos. Bundling the house wash into the same visit prices better than two bookings, and the number we quote is the number you pay.
01
We read the roof from the ground and the eaves first: material, pitch, fragile zones, and where feet may and may not go. The plan exists before the ladder does.
02
Landscaping gets pre-wet and covered, gutters and downspouts get managed, and runoff is controlled so the wash stays a roof event, not a yard event.
03
The detergent does the work at low pressure: dust film, bird zones and mineral streaks release and rinse away. No high pressure touches the roof, period.
04
Valleys and dead zones get cleared by hand, gutters get a check while we’re up there, and you see the finished roof from the street, where everyone else already does.
